Output f709132142042595954c54815fe7d41a601de54054ac8be54dce1f802a64148a:43

value
80744
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96403a270fd327628ddbc1c87985637f07bb26cf OP_EQUAL
address
3FPUDu8G14cffhD88cjDPpPqg632mUPAbC
transaction
f709132142042595954c54815fe7d41a601de54054ac8be54dce1f802a64148a
confirmations
256457
spent
true